Summary for Parents
Overview
- •Modern Public School (MPS), Chandannagar is a CISCE-affiliated day school offering education from Montessori to Class XII. It’s known for its structured academics, active clubs, and caring environment, especially in the early years. However, parents should verify fee details and teacher continuity before enrolling.

Admission Process for Interested Parents
Steps
- 1.Admission Form Release: Usually between June–September (for next academic year)
- 2.How to Apply:
- 3.1. Collect the admission form from the school office (8:30 a.m. – 2:00 p.m.)
- 4.2. Submit the filled form with required documents
- 5.3. Attend the parent–child interaction session (date informed by phone)
- 6.Eligibility: Minimum age 6+ for Class I
- 7.Documents Required:
- 8.Birth certificate
- 9.Proof of residence
- 10.Transfer certificate (if applicable)
- 11.Passport-size photos of child and parents
- 12.Vaccination/medical records (if requested)
- 13.Application Fee: Not listed publicly; confirm at the office
